Tamayodo Station (玉淀駅, Tamayodo-eki) is a passenger railway station in the town of Yorii, Saitama, Japan, operated by the private railway operator Tōbu Railway.[1]

Tamayodo Station is served by the Tōbu Tōjō Line from Ikebukuro in Tokyo, and is located 74.4 km from the Ikebukuro terminus.[2] During the daytime, the station is served by two "Local" (all-stations) trains per hour in each direction between Ogawamachi and Yorii. There are no direct trains to or from Ikebukuro.[3]
The station consists of one side platform serving a single bidirectional track.[4]

The station opened on 1 April 1934.[2]
From 17 March 2012, station numbering was introduced on the Tōbu Tōjō Line, with Tamayodo Station becoming "TJ-37".[5]
In fiscal 2019, the station was used by an average of 591 passengers daily.[6]
